if `lim_(h->0) [f(a-h)/f(a)]=c` where f(x) is a continuous function such that `f(x)> 0` for all `x in R` and [.] denotes greatest integer function then which of the following statements is always true ? (A) If x=a is a point of local minima then `c in N` (B) if x = a is a point of local maxima then `c in N` (C) If `x=a` is a pioint of local minima then `c in I` (D) If `x= a` is a point of local maximka then `c in I`
